I had printed out shocksofmighty "Catan terrain tiles, modified for cylindrical magnets" file: https://www.thingiverse.com/thing:1991496 and wound up not wanting to deal with the work to make sure I had magnets facing the right directions. So I took Jornd's water file (border-v2.STL) and made the base thicker to match the thickness of my hex pieces. **NOTE:** You will probably need to clean up the joint pieces with an exacto knife to make the pieces slide together a bit easier. The more you use it, the easier the pieces slide together. To avoid this you can print at 0.1mm layer height, or lightly sand the connector joints after printing. For the base game, you will need: 6x: Catan_Water_Boarder.stl For Seafarers, you will need: 2 x border-withHex-tall.stl 2 x border-extShort-tall.stl 2 x border-extLong-tall.stl (As well, you'll need to print 7x Sea hexes and 1 x harbor-generic.stl) Update: Increased the thickness of the Seafarers water boarders: border-plusHex.stl, border-extShort.stl, and border-extLong.stl. Named the modified tiles with a "-tall" suffix. Seafarers expansion)
